Pastor's Welcome

 

Welcome to our site. If you are looking for a church home, or simply a place to visit while on vacation, we hope you find the information here helpful. We exist for God. We believe that He made us to know Him personally through the person and work of His Son, our Lord and Savior Jesus Christ. In everything we do together, whether we are singing His praises or hearing His Word, loving one another or sharing His love with our neighbors, we do it all for His glory. He is the reason we are here.  

We are a Bible-believing body of believers located in paradise. Our setting has its drawbacks and its opportunities. One drawback is what some locals like to call "island time". (Stick around and you'll understand.) Other drawbacks are the beautiful white sand beaches and tropical weather. These can be distractions for some. Also, you won't find many suits. We are just a little bit casual, but we like it that way. As for the opportunities, all I can say is wow. God is at work here, and we are truly thankful. Spiritual thirst and loving service characterize everything we do. And, He continues to bring committed believers into our family.

It is a blessing to serve God in this place. As part of our service to the Lord here in Gulf Shores, we would love to minister to you. Or, have you minister to us as we serve God together. Whether it is Lagoon Baptist Church or somewhere else, we pray that God would show you where he would have you worship and serve Him. Hope to see you this Sunday!

About Steve

Since August 2008, Steve has served as pastor of Lagoon Baptist Church.

 

He graduated from the University of Mobile with a B.A. in Religion and studied at the Southern Baptist Theological Seminary in Louisville, Kentucky for two years. In 1995, Steve was licensed to the ministry at Dauphin Way Baptist Church in Mobile, Alabama. He was ordained as a Southern Baptist minister in 2005. Steve has been in gospel ministry since 1991, as pastor since 1998. He has pastored churches in Alabama, Georgia, and Kentucky.

James (2003), Steve, Daniel (2007), and Lydia (2005); Not pictured: Paula, Patricia (1994), Trent (1998), Hannah (2000), and Zoe (2008).Steve and his wife, Paula, were high school sweethearts and have been married since 1992. They have seven children, four girls and three boys. Interestingly, the birth order is girl, boy, girl, boy, girl, boy, girl. Yet more evidence of the sovereignty of God. Oh, yeah, the family dogs, Penny the Pug and Roxy the Pom, believe there are six girls in the family.

Steve loves family time, especially going to the beach with his kids. He also enjoys going to their ball games and kicking back with Trent to watch Auburn football. Steve and Trent are lifelong fans of the Auburn Tigers.

Jonathan Wallace - Music Minister
Email Jonathan

                                                                                                                                                                                                

Jonathan has served as Minister of Music since 2005. That same year he graduated from the University of West Florida with a

Masters Degree in Music. 

He currently has a private piano studio and he also serves as the pianist for the Coastal Chorale singing group.

Jonathan lives in Foley, AL with his wife, Tasha and his two children, Paulette(2004) and Brayden(2007).

Christine Wallace - Secretary
Email Christine

Born in Foley, AL , my family moved to Plaquemines Parish, LA when I was one.  I grew up in Buras and later as an adult moved to Port Sulphur, a few miles "up the road."   I began attending Port Sulphur Baptist Church in 1993. Shortly after Hurricane Katrina in 2005,  I moved to Gulf Shores near my parents and relatives.

I became part of the ministry of  Lagoon Baptist Church as their secretary February 2006 (only 6 weeks after arriving).  I clearly see in hindsight God's hand in preparing me ahead of time and providing this opportunity at just the right place and time.  A perfect fit that only He can accomplish!  To Him be the Glory!!
